A married couple claimed they never argued in their 25 years of marriage.

A friend asked, "How is that even possible?"

The husband explained, "It all started during our honeymoon when we went to a ranch. While horseback riding, my wife’s horse suddenly bucked, and she fell off. She calmly got up, patted the horse, and said, 'That’s your first time.'

A little later, the horse bucked her off again. She stood up, patted it again, and said, 'That’s your second time.'

But when it happened a third time, she pulled out a gun and shot the horse.

I was shocked and yelled, 'Are you out of your mind? You just killed the horse!'

She turned to me with a calm look and said, 'That’s your first time.'

And from that day on, we never had a fight."

Okay, let’s break down this joke and then inject some humor-enhancing fun.

Joke Dissection:

  • Premise: A married couple claims to have never argued in 25 years. This sets up an expectation of an extraordinary method.
  • Setup: The friend’s question, “How is that even possible?” creates the need for an explanation.
  • Punchline: The wife’s escalating response to the horse (patience followed by lethal force) and her chillingly calm “That’s your first time” towards the husband reveals the darkly humorous solution to conflict avoidance: absolute, unwavering dominance. The husband’s fear of reprisal (being “the horse”) explains the lack of arguments.
  • Humor Source: The humor arises from:
    • Unexpected escalation: The shift from patient forgiveness to violent action is jarring and funny.
    • Power dynamic reversal: The wife establishes total control in a subtle but terrifying way.
    • Absurdity: The idea that avoiding conflict requires such extreme measures is inherently ridiculous.
    • Relatability (sort of): While extreme, many people can relate to the desire to “win” arguments or avoid them altogether, making the wife’s approach a darkly comedic solution.
